Clean water shouldn’t be complicated—and supporting local businesses shouldn’t be either.

At Parrot Ice & Water, we install and operate ice and purified water kiosks in convenient, high-visibility locations, providing families and communities with fresh bagged ice and clean, affordable drinking water—available 24/7.

But this isn’t just about ice and water.

It’s about creating win-win partnerships with local property and business owners. We lease the space, fully manage the kiosk, and help drive consistent foot traffic—adding value, visibility, and an easy additional income stream without adding work or overhead.
